But now to the place I am in between, artistically speaking. John Howe (
www.john-howe.com) put it into words on his forum:
This rather silly cliché of the "agony of the blank canvas/sheet" is simply expecting to do something without any preparation at all. It is overestimating and underestimating yourself, both expecting too much and selling yourself short and confusing to some degree inspiration, information and execution.
On the other hand, the nagging sentiment that [another forum member] mentions, that of having better things one should be doing, and fretting vaguely about time passed but not well spent, is, I believe, endemic to the profession, whether it be what you make your living off or not. It's a permanent state of mind when the things you do artistically depend on you and you alone. When you are creative in a group environment, it is very different.
